Leeds United fans still admire ex star.

You can take the boy away from Leeds United, but you can’t take Leeds out of the boy.
Ex-Leeds ace Lewis Cook showed this week that he is still keeping a close eye on his old side’s results.
Cook sent a message to current Leeds maestro Kalvin Phillips, applauding the team’s victory over Sheffield Wednesday.
Cook was sold by Leeds in 2016, with the club cashing in, fearing losing him on a free transfer a year later.
He has had a mixed time at Bournemouth, getting into the England squad, only to suffer with injuries.
Cook tore his ACL last year and will not be back until next season.
In an ideal world for Leeds they would buy him back upon winning promotion.

Bournemouth however would not be willing to sell, and Marcelo Bielsa’s lack of trust in Izzy Brown since his recovery from an ACL injury would suggest he wouldn’t be keen either.
